Here we have the Grail of Scott shotguns; a 16 gauge Premier grade built in the 1900-1910 era on the post-1897 Rogers bar action sidelock design with Southgate ejectors. 78 Shaftesbury Avenue pre-1913 barrel address, 27" Special Steel 'A' barrels with double ivory beads, choked Cylinder in the right and Modified in the left(.030). These are original as right tube has no choke lstamping ahead of flats. Bores are both .667 and perfect, Proofed for 1 ounce loads, and 2 3/4" chambers. Typical over the top Scott Premier full coverage game scene engraving with 15 dogs and birds, scroll and relief carved balls on frame, POW grip with an invisible wood extension and heel & toe plates by Dennis Earl Smith in Oregon, 14 5/8" LOP from front trigger, 1 3/4" drop at comb, 2 3/4" drop at heel, 3/8" cast off, weight is 5 lbs. 15 ozs. I have collected Scott shotguns for 45 years and this is only the second bar action ejector Premier 16 gauge I've seen. Imperial Premiers are way easier to find than this gun. W.W.Greener stated in 1910 that only 1% of English guns then produced were built in 16 bore. There are more 20 bore and 28 bore vintage English doubles available than 16's.
